No crow to eat. If Daniels was playing last year like he did this year, then there wouldn't have been a discussion about Nuss.
Obviously, JD put in the work and made tremendous improvements this year.
BTW - in a radio interview prior to the Bama game, Coach Denbrock echoed what a lot of us complained about. We said JD was waiting too long to let it go, wasn't throwing guys open, and they had to stop to catch it.
Denbrock said, and this is pretty damn close to word for word, "we had too many guys catching the ball with their backs to the end zone."
That was something the coaches wanted Daniels to improve, and boy did he.
